VersionControlPanel + GitHub Integration Strategy
Overview
This document outlines the strategy for integrating the new GitHub features (Issues, PRs, OAuth) with the existing VersionControlPanel. The goal is to unify rather than duplicate, leveraging the excellent existing git functionality.
Key Finding: VersionControlPanel is Already React ✅
The existing VersionControlPanel is 100% React with modern patterns:
- React functional components with hooks
- Context API (
VersionControlContext) - TypeScript throughout
- Uses
@noodl-core-uidesign system - No jQuery (except PopupLayer which is a separate system)
This means integration is straightforward - no rewrite needed!

Integration Strategy
Option A: Extend VersionControlPanel (Recommended) ✅
Add GitHub-specific tabs to the existing panel:
┌──────────────────────────────────────────────────┐
│ Version Control [⚙️] [🔗] │
├──────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 [GitStatusButton - push/pull status] │
│ [BranchStatusButton - current branch] │
├──────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 [Changes] [History] [Issues] [PRs] ← NEW TABS │
├──────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 (Tab content - all existing components work) │
└──────────────────────────────────────────────────┘
Pros:
- Leverages ALL existing functionality
- Single unified panel
- Visual diff system already works
- Less code to maintain
- Familiar UX for existing users
Implementation Plan
Phase 1: Add GitHub Context (2-3 hours)
Create a GitHub-specific context that can be used alongside VersionControlContext:
// New: GitHubContext.tsx in VersionControlPanel/context/
interface GitHubContextValue {
isGitHubConnected: boolean;
issues: Issue[];
pullRequests: PullRequest[];
issuesLoading: boolean;
prsLoading: boolean;
refreshIssues: () => void;
refreshPRs: () => void;
}
export function GitHubProvider({ children, git }) {
// Use existing hooks from GitHubPanel
const { issues, loading: issuesLoading, refetch: refreshIssues } = useIssues(repoOwner, repoName);
const { pullRequests, loading: prsLoading, refetch: refreshPRs } = usePullRequests(repoOwner, repoName);
return (
<GitHubContext.Provider value={{...}}>
{children}
</GitHubContext.Provider>
);
}

Visual Diff System - Already Working!
The visual diff magic you mentioned already works perfectly. When clicking a commit in History:
History.tsxrenders list of commits- Click →
HistoryCommitDiff.tsxrenders CommitChangesDiff.tsxfetches the project.json diffDiffList.tsxrenders:- "Changed Components" section (click to see visual diff)
- "Changed Files" section
- "Changed Settings" section
- "Changed Styles" section
useShowComponentDiffDocumentopens the visual node graph diff
This all continues to work unchanged!
